diff options
| author | Linux Build Service Account <lnxbuild@localhost> | 2017-04-17 06:01:42 -0700 |
|---|---|---|
| committer | Gerrit - the friendly Code Review server <code-review@localhost> | 2017-04-17 06:01:41 -0700 |
| commit | d5311c5d4300455a7597b7edae08caba84c0a7f8 (patch) | |
| tree | 765e5f7f1e03e657ef09687c7a9f80b34186add0 | |
| parent | df2eb6a8bf8e2f08d8998b2850714bfca46bb818 (diff) | |
| parent | b18d9ef97abd83f70c642102adc3fb75759efd58 (diff) | |
Merge "ARM: dts: msm: Configure pin state for SMB1381 interrupt"
| -rw-r--r-- | arch/arm/boot/dts/qcom/sdm630-qrd.dtsi | 19 |
1 files changed, 18 insertions, 1 deletions
diff --git a/arch/arm/boot/dts/qcom/sdm630-qrd.dtsi b/arch/arm/boot/dts/qcom/sdm630-qrd.dtsi index fb24f727fb49..c677df529dd7 100644 --- a/arch/arm/boot/dts/qcom/sdm630-qrd.dtsi +++ b/arch/arm/boot/dts/qcom/sdm630-qrd.dtsi @@ -22,11 +22,13 @@ #address-cells = <1>; #size-cells = <1>; interrupt-parent = <&tlmm>; - interrupts = <21 0x0>; + interrupts = <21 IRQ_TYPE_LEVEL_LOW>; interrupt_names = "smb138x"; interrupt-controller; #interrupt-cells = <3>; qcom,periph-map = <0x10 0x11 0x12 0x13 0x14 0x16 0x36>; + pinctrl-names = "default"; + pinctrl-0 = <&smb_int_default>; smb138x_revid: qcom,revid@100 { compatible = "qcom,qpnp-revid"; @@ -131,6 +133,21 @@ }; }; +&tlmm { + smb_int_default: smb_int_default { + mux { + pins = "gpio21"; + function = "gpio"; + }; + + config { + pins = "gpio21"; + drive-strength = <2>; + bias-pull-up; + }; + }; +}; + / { qrd_batterydata: qcom,battery-data { qcom,batt-id-range-pct = <15>; |
